Word List Author Note: [A] -- (one variant) The one-handed or two-handed version of SHIRT is shown here. Dr. B learned SHIRT with both hands, and BLOUSE as the SS sign for SWEATER. The one-handed version shown here for SHIRT is the sign Dr. B learned for VOLUNTEER (v.). For VOLUNTEER (noun . . . the person), add the PERSON sigh as a suffix.
